Sans Superellipse Boneg 12 is a very light, narrow, low contrast, upright, normal x-height font.

A monoline sans with extremely thin strokes and generous inner counters. Curves are drawn with a soft superelliptical logic—round forms feel slightly squared-off rather than perfectly circular—while straight stems remain crisp and vertical. Terminals are clean and unembellished, producing a restrained, linear rhythm. Proportions are compact and tidy, with oval figures and rounded bowls that keep a consistent, controlled geometry across letters and numerals.

Best suited to large sizes where the hairline strokes can be appreciated: headlines, posters, and refined branding systems. It can work well for packaging, lookbooks, and minimalist UI or motion titles when paired with ample tracking and high contrast backgrounds. For longer passages, it performs most convincingly in spacious, design-led editorial layouts rather than dense body text.

The overall tone is quiet and modern, emphasizing precision and restraint over warmth. Its delicate stroke weight and rounded-rectangular curves give it a sleek, high-end feel that reads as minimalist and slightly technical. It suggests an editorial or design-forward sensibility where subtlety and spacing carry the voice.

The design appears intended to deliver a crisp, geometric sans voice with a distinctive superelliptical curvature, prioritizing elegance and visual lightness. It aims for a contemporary, architectural feel with consistent monoline construction and a controlled, systematic set of rounded forms.

Round characters like O, Q, and 0 appear as tall ovals with softened corners, reinforcing the superellipse character. The numerals follow the same thin, rounded construction for a cohesive text-and-figure color. The ampersand and punctuation keep the same spare, linear approach, supporting a consistent, understated texture in setting.
